The Texas Rangers will look to regain American League supremacy when they take on the Baltimore Orioles.
The American League's two best teams take aim at each other on Monday night as the Baltimore Orioles host the Texas Rangers. The Orioles have won five straight games and have the best record in the major leagues at 19-9.
The Rangers will face left-handed Brian Matusz on Monday. After a slow start to the season, Matusz has given up just one earned run in his lats two starts. However, he holds a career 6.64 ERA against Texas in four trips to the hill against them. Nelson Cruz is 4-for-7 in his career against Matusz with a home run and three RBI.
Game Date/Time: Monday, May 7, 6:05 p.m. CT
Location: Oriole Park at Camden Yards, Baltimore, Maryland
Pitching Matchup: Matt Harrison (3-2, 5.40 ERA) vs. Brian Matusz (1-3, 4.67 ERA)
